Key Technological Trends in Distribution Logistics

Real-Time Shipment Tracking
Knowing where your shipment is at any given moment is no longer a luxury. It’s a necessity. Real-time shipment tracking allows distributors to follow every delivery, from the warehouse to the final drop. GPS-enabled vehicles offer constant location updates. Mobile apps provide delivery staff with a way to share real-time status, delays, or issues directly from the field. This continuous flow of information helps managers monitor trip progress without making endless phone calls.
If a delivery faces a roadblock, like traffic, bad weather, or route closure, teams can take immediate action. They can reroute the vehicle, inform the customer, and avoid further delay. This proactive control reduces uncertainty and strengthens trust across the supply chain.
Real-time tracking also helps identify consistent trouble spots. If certain locations face regular delays, the data shows it. Teams can plan better routes, adjust schedules, or assign experienced drivers to those deliveries. The result? Fewer missed timelines and better service reliability.
